illogicity

/ɪˈlɒlɪsɪti/

Definitions

1. noun

The quality or state of lacking logic or sound reasoning.

“The illogicity of the plan was evident from the start.”

2. noun

The state of being illogical or absurd.

“The illogicity of the story made it hard to follow.”
